Output eff76c2292e456156422097e66aaebec92c0d096fa830d815b91c1ae0b573077:1

value
35161970
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 48e103ee9deb5448c3541fc18dc9b3d6d0b10d62 OP_EQUALVERIFY OP_CHECKSIG
address
17eMD9sweX3fS31vWFa4NAS73Cx7uAptg8
transaction
eff76c2292e456156422097e66aaebec92c0d096fa830d815b91c1ae0b573077
confirmations
406111
spent
true